Dogs can eat oranges safely. Dogs are omnivores, and most fruits (except grapes) are safe for them to consume in moderation. Oranges are a good source for vitamin C, vitamin B12, and other vitamins. The high citric acidity of oranges, however, may cause dogs diarrhea especially if fed in large amounts. read more
